Mandera County Hands Over Site for New 10,000-Capacity Stadium

Date:

The construction of a modern 10,000-capacity sports stadium in Mandera is set to begin following the official handover of the project site by the county government to the Ministry of Defence.

The project, which was promised by President William Ruto, aims to boost the sports sector and nurture youth talent within the county.

Speaking during the handover ceremony, Mandera County Secretary Billow Issack highlighted that the project would open up more opportunities for the youth, promote sports talent, and contribute significantly to the economic development of the region.

County officials expressed confidence that the stadium will position Mandera as a premier sports hub in the North Eastern region. The county government has pledged its full cooperation to ensure the project is completed on time.
